Key Concepts in Nutrition Support for GI Disorders
Understanding the fundamental principles of GI physiology and pathophysiology is the starting point for effective nutrition support. Many GI disorders impair the normal processes of digestion, absorption, and motility, leading to malabsorption, excessive nutrient losses, and increased metabolic demands. This often necessitates specialized nutritional interventions.
Malnutrition in GI Disorders
Malnutrition is a common and serious complication of many GI disorders. Factors contributing to malnutrition include:
- Reduced Oral Intake: Due to nausea, vomiting, abdominal pain, anorexia, or fear of eating.
- Malabsorption: Impaired digestion or absorption of nutrients (e.g., in Crohn's disease, celiac disease, short bowel syndrome, pancreatic insufficiency).
- Increased Metabolic Demands: Inflammation, infection, or surgical stress can elevate energy and protein requirements.
- Nutrient Losses: Through diarrhea, vomiting, or high-output fistulas.
- Drug-Nutrient Interactions: Medications used to treat GI conditions can affect nutrient absorption or metabolism.
Enteral Nutrition (EN) for GI Disorders
When the GI tract is functional and accessible, enteral nutrition is the preferred method of nutrition support. It offers physiological benefits, helps maintain gut barrier function, and is associated with fewer infectious complications than parenteral nutrition.
- Indications: Conditions where oral intake is insufficient but the gut can absorb nutrients, such as severe pancreatitis (early nasojejunal feeding), Crohn's disease (for induction of remission, especially in pediatric patients), GI fistulas (if distal to the feeding site), or critical illness with an intact gut.
- Contraindications: Complete bowel obstruction, severe GI bleeding, high-output GI fistulas (proximal to feeding site), intractable vomiting or diarrhea, severe hemodynamic instability.
- Formula Selection:
- Polymeric Formulas: Intact protein, complex carbohydrates, long-chain triglycerides. Suitable for most patients with relatively normal GI function.
- Oligomeric/Elemental Formulas: Hydrolyzed proteins (peptides or free amino acids), simpler carbohydrates, medium-chain triglycerides. Easier to digest and absorb, useful for malabsorption, severe pancreatitis, or short bowel syndrome.
- Disease-Specific Formulas: Designed for specific conditions (e.g., high protein for critical illness, low residue for some GI conditions).
- Access Routes: Nasogastric (NG), nasojejunal (NJ), percutaneous endoscopic gastrostomy (PEG), percutaneous endoscopic jejunostomy (PEJ). The choice depends on anticipated duration and gastric emptying.
- Monitoring and Complications: Refeeding syndrome, diarrhea, constipation, abdominal distension, aspiration, tube occlusion, electrolyte imbalances. Pharmacists are crucial in identifying and recommending solutions for these issues.
Parenteral Nutrition (PN) for GI Disorders
Parenteral nutrition is reserved for patients whose GI tract is non-functional, inaccessible, or unable to absorb sufficient nutrients to meet metabolic demands.
- Indications: Intestinal failure (e.g., severe short bowel syndrome, severe malabsorption), complete bowel obstruction, prolonged ileus, high-output GI fistulas, severe pancreatitis not tolerating EN, severe inflammatory bowel disease with complications (e.g., toxic megacolon, bowel obstruction, severe malabsorption).
- Types of PN: Total Parenteral Nutrition (TPN) via central venous access for long-term or high-concentration needs; Peripheral Parenteral Nutrition (PPN) via peripheral vein for short-term, less concentrated support. Cyclic PN allows for periods off infusion, often for home PN patients.
- Components: Dextrose, amino acids, intravenous lipid emulsion (IVLE), electrolytes, vitamins, trace elements. Pharmacists ensure appropriate dosing, compatibility, and stability.
- Monitoring and Complications: Refeeding syndrome, hyperglycemia, hypoglycemia, electrolyte imbalances, liver dysfunction (PNALD/IFALD), catheter-related bloodstream infections (CRBSI), micronutrient deficiencies, fluid overload. Pharmacists play a pivotal role in PN order review, compounding oversight (adhering to USP <797> standards), and managing these complications.
Specific GI Disorders and Nutrition Support Strategies
- Short Bowel Syndrome (SBS): Often requires long-term PN, transitioning to EN and oral intake as intestinal adaptation occurs. Trophic feeding (small amounts of EN) helps stimulate adaptation. GLP-2 analogs (e.g., teduglutide) can improve intestinal absorption and reduce PN dependency. Fluid and electrolyte management is critical.
- Inflammatory Bowel Disease (IBD - Crohn's, Ulcerative Colitis): EN can induce remission in Crohn's disease, especially in children, and helps maintain remission. PN is used for severe flares, complications (e.g., obstruction, toxic megacolon), or severe malnutrition. Specific micronutrient deficiencies (e.g., B12, folate, iron, zinc, vitamin D) are common and require diligent monitoring and supplementation.
- Severe Pancreatitis: Early initiation of EN (preferably nasojejunal) is associated with better outcomes than PN, reducing infectious complications. PN is reserved if EN is contraindicated or not tolerated.
- GI Fistulas: Bowel rest with PN may be indicated initially to reduce fistula output and promote closure, particularly for high-output fistulas. EN can be used distally to the fistula if feasible.
- Celiac Disease/Tropical Sprue: Primarily managed with a gluten-free diet and addressing malabsorption-related vitamin/mineral deficiencies.
- Dumping Syndrome: Dietary modifications (small, frequent meals, avoiding simple sugars, separating liquids from solids) are key.
Pharmacist's Role in the Interdisciplinary Team
The BCNSP pharmacist collaborates extensively with physicians, dietitians, nurses, and other specialists. This includes:
- Assessing nutritional status and identifying candidates for nutrition support.
- Designing and optimizing EN and PN regimens.
- Monitoring patient response, tolerance, and complications.
- Adjusting formulations based on clinical changes and laboratory values.
- Managing drug-nutrient interactions.
- Educating patients and healthcare providers.
- Ensuring safe compounding and administration practices.
- Facilitating transitions of care (e.g., from PN to EN, hospital to home).

Common Mistakes to Watch Out For
Avoiding these common pitfalls can significantly improve your performance:
- Underestimating Refeeding Syndrome: This is a high-yield topic. Always assess for risk factors (e.g., chronic malnutrition, severe weight loss) and ensure appropriate electrolyte monitoring and cautious repletion, especially when initiating nutrition support in a severely malnourished GI patient.
- Incorrectly Choosing EN vs. PN: Failing to recognize when the gut is truly non-functional or when EN should be prioritized. "If the gut works, use it" is a guiding principle.
- Missing Electrolyte Abnormalities: Not recognizing or appropriately correcting critical electrolyte imbalances (e.g., hypokalemia, hypophosphatemia, hypomagnesemia) that are common in GI disorders and during nutrition support.
- Ignoring Drug-Nutrient Interactions: Overlooking how medications (e.g., certain antibiotics, PPIs, corticosteroids) can impact nutrient status or how nutrition support can affect drug efficacy.
- Failing to Transition Therapy: Prolonging PN unnecessarily when a patient's GI function has improved and they could tolerate EN or oral intake. This increases risks and costs.
- Not Considering Micronutrient Deficiencies: In chronic GI conditions, specific vitamin and trace element deficiencies are rampant. Failing to monitor for and supplement these can hinder recovery.
- Inadequate Monitoring: Not knowing which lab values to trend (e.g., liver function tests with PN, blood glucose, electrolytes) and how frequently.
